Richardson, TX

Dallas County

Some Restrictions

Richardson Ch. 6, Art. IV governs all fence construction. Fences must be inspected after completion, maintained within 20% vertical alignment, and not built on public property or in easements without approval. The CZO controls over the fence article where conflicts exist.

Richardson FAQ

Can I build a fence in an easement in Richardson?

Only with prior written approval from agencies having interest in the easement per Sec. 6-207(a).

What if my fence is leaning?

Fences must be maintained within 20% vertical alignment per Sec. 6-202. Use of exterior supports for alignment is not permitted.
